Understanding Your Hair Type
Before embarking on a haircare journey, it’s vital to identify your hair type. Hair is generally categorized into four main types: straight, wavy, curly, and coily, with each having its own nuances in texture, porosity, and density. Understanding these can guide you in selecting appropriate products.
Straight Hair
Straight hair tends to be shiny and can easily become greasy due to its flat shape. The best way to care for straight hair is by using lightweight, hydrating products. Choose a gentle shampoo that won’t strip essential oils, followed by a silicone-free conditioner for weightless smoothness. It’s also beneficial to apply a leave-in conditioner to manage frizz.
Wavy Hair
Wavy hair falls somewhere between straight and curly. To maintain definition without weighing it down, opt for a sulfate-free shampoo and a moisturizing conditioner. It’s advisable to enhance its natural wave with a sea salt spray or a curl enhancer. Additionally, avoiding heat styling will help preserve the natural form.
Curly Hair
Curls can be both beautiful and challenging. Curly hair often suffers from dryness; therefore, a rich, hydrating shampoo and a deep conditioner are essential. Look for products with ingredients like shea butter or coconut oil. Regular protein treatments can also help maintain the hair’s strength and elasticity. To keep curls bouncy and defined, consider using a curl cream or gel.
Coily Hair
Coily hair, commonly resembling a tight zigzag pattern, requires the most moisture due to its density and structure. Start with a gentle, sulfate-free cleanser and follow up with a deep conditioner or hair mask at least once a week. Applying oils, such as argan or jojoba, can help seal in moisture. It’s also essential to minimize manipulation and embrace protective hairstyles to reduce breakage.
Product Application and Additional Tips
While selecting the right products is crucial, how you apply them matters just as much. Always apply conditioner from the mid-length to the ends, as this is where hair is most susceptible to damage. For styling creams or gels, less is often more, so start small and build up as necessary.
Frequency of Washing
The frequency of washing your hair can depend greatly on hair type. Straighter hair types usually benefit from more frequent washing (every 1-3 days), as it can become oily quickly. Wavy hair might thrive on a 3-4 day routine, while curly and coily hair types often do best with washing once a week to allow natural oils to nourish the scalp and hair.
Heat Protection and Styling
Heat styling can damage hair over time, so use a heat protectant spray or serum whenever using tools like curling irons or straighteners. Consider air drying or diffusing curls instead of using high heat settings. When using heat tools, aim for the lowest effective temperature and try to limit their usage to preserve hair health.
The Role of Diet and Hydration
A proper haircare routine isn’t just topical. Internal health plays a significant role in the health of your hair. Protein is essential for hair strength, and vitamins A, C, D, E, zinc, and iron contribute to hair growth. Staying hydrated is also crucial, so aim for at least eight glasses of water daily to keep your locks looking luscious.
